Comprehending Misted Windows
Misted windows generally occur in [Failed Double Glazing](https://graph.org/14-Misconceptions-Commonly-Held-About-Foggy-Glass-Repair-11-06) or triple-glazed units, where condensation forms in between the glass panes. This moisture can result in a cloudy appearance, considerably hindering presence and aesthetics. Below are some main causes of [Misted Glass Replacement](https://www.adpost4u.com/user/profile/4049979) windows:
CauseDescriptionSeal FailureThe seal around the window units may weaken over time, enabling moisture in.Temperature level DifferencesDrastic temperature changes can produce humidity, adding to condensation.Poor VentilationInsufficient air flow can result in moisture accumulation in the air area between panes.Aging WindowsAs windows age, materials may degrade, causing seal failure and misting.Threats of Misted Windows

Numerous techniques can be required to repair misted windows, depending upon the intensity and cause of the problem. Here's a breakdown of common solutions:
1. Get rid of and Replace the Window
The most reliable but also the most expensive service is to entirely get rid of the impacted window and replace it with a brand-new system. This approach restores clearness and ensures that the brand-new window will work appropriately for years to come.
ProsConsEntirely resolves the problemHigh cost of labor and materialsEnhances energy performanceTakes time to installImproves aesthetic appealNeeds changes on-site2. Repair the Seals
If the window itself is still in excellent condition, think about repairing the seals. This includes eliminating the old seals and setting up brand-new ones to prevent moisture ingress.
ProsConsLess expensive than replacementMight not ensure long-term successQuick serviceRequires some DIY skills3. Defogging the Windows
Defogging is a short-lived service that may improve visibility however doesn't attend to the underlying issues. Professional services generally manage this technique, which involves drilling small holes into the window and introducing desiccants to absorb moisture.
ProsConsQuick and more economicalNot a permanent fixEnhances presence temporarilyCan impact the visual appeals of the window4. Ventilation Improvements
Improving air circulation can prevent future misting. Think about setting up dehumidifiers or making sure that any existing vents are not blocked.
